Singapore in Japanese

Singapore in Japanese is シンガポール, 新嘉坡, 昭南 — Singapore means an island and city-state in Southeast Asia, located off the southernmost tip of the Malay Peninsula; a former British crown colony and state of Malaysia (1963-1965). Official name: Republic of Singapore.
